GOODEN v. U.S. DEPT. OF INTERIOR

No. A4-03-70.

339 F.Supp.2d 1072 (2004)

Alan GOODEN, Plaintiff, v. UNITED STATES DEPARTMENT OF THE INTERIOR, Bureau of Indian Affairs (BIA), Bureau of Indian Affairs Belcourt Police Department, and Bureau of Indian Affairs Officer Mark Houle, Defendants.

United States District Court, D. North Dakota, Northwestern Division.

October 6, 2004.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Reed Alan Soderstrom, Minot, ND, for Plaintiff.


ORDER GRANTING DEFENDANTS' MOTION FOR PARTIAL SUMMARY JUDGMENT.

HOVLAND, Chief Judge.

Before the Court is the Defendants' Motion for Partial Summary Judgment, filed on July 7, 2004. On October 1, 2004, the Plaintiff filed a response opposing the motion. For the following reasons, the Defendants' motion is granted in part.
